Main Page   Modules   Namespace List   Class Hierarchy   Data Structures   File List   Namespace Members   Data Fields   Globals   Related Pages  

ArchTrimRangeTestResult Class Reference

#include <ArchTrimRangeTestResult.h>

Inheritance diagram for ArchTrimRangeTestResult:

ArchTestResult Archiving

Public Member Functions

 ArchTrimRangeTestResult ()
 ArchTrimRangeTestResult (TrimRangeTestResult &)
 ~ArchTrimRangeTestResult ()
void SaveTrimRangeTestDataOnly ()
void SaveTrimRange ()
void TestSummary (TrimRangeTestResult &)

Private Attributes

vector< TGraph * > chipTrim
vector< TF1 * > chipTrimFit

Constructor & Destructor Documentation

ArchTrimRangeTestResult::ArchTrimRangeTestResult  
 

Definition at line 21 of file ArchTrimRangeTestResult.cpp.

ArchTrimRangeTestResult::ArchTrimRangeTestResult TrimRangeTestResult &   
 

Definition at line 30 of file ArchTrimRangeTestResult.cpp.

References chipTrim, chipTrimFit, Sct::nChannelChip, Sct::nChipModule, TestSummary(), and trim.

ArchTrimRangeTestResult::~ArchTrimRangeTestResult  
 

Definition at line 77 of file ArchTrimRangeTestResult.cpp.


Member Function Documentation

void ArchTrimRangeTestResult::SaveTrimRange  
 

Definition at line 205 of file ArchTrimRangeTestResult.cpp.

References ArchTestResult::AddTestToIndex(), ArchTestResult::SaveFitScans(), ArchTestResult::SaveRawScans(), ArchTestResult::SaveTestDataOnly(), and SaveTrimRangeTestDataOnly().

Referenced by SctArchivingServiceTests::ArchivingServiceTests::archiveTests(), and SctArchivingService::ArchivingWorkerGroup::work().

void ArchTrimRangeTestResult::SaveTrimRangeTestDataOnly  
 

Definition at line 87 of file ArchTrimRangeTestResult.cpp.

References chipTrim, chipTrimFit, filename, ArchTestNames::getChipTrimFitID(), ArchTestNames::getChipTrimID(), ArchTestNames::getfilename(), ArchTestNames::getModuleID(), ArchTestNames::getRunID(), ArchTestNames::getTestSummaryID(), ArchTestNames::getTestType(), ArchTestResult::names, ArchTestResult::runNumber, ArchTestResult::testSummary, and ArchTestResult::testType.

Referenced by SaveTrimRange().

void ArchTrimRangeTestResult::TestSummary TrimRangeTestResult &   
 

Definition at line 219 of file ArchTrimRangeTestResult.cpp.

References SctData::TestSummary::SummaryManager::instance(), and ArchTestResult::testSummary.

Referenced by ArchTrimRangeTestResult().


Field Documentation

vector<TGraph*> ArchTrimRangeTestResult::chipTrim [private]
 

Definition at line 20 of file ArchTrimRangeTestResult.h.

Referenced by ArchTrimRangeTestResult(), and SaveTrimRangeTestDataOnly().

vector<TF1*> ArchTrimRangeTestResult::chipTrimFit [private]
 

Definition at line 21 of file ArchTrimRangeTestResult.h.

Referenced by ArchTrimRangeTestResult(), and SaveTrimRangeTestDataOnly().


The documentation for this class was generated from the following files:
Generated on Mon Dec 15 19:37:00 2003 for SCT DAQ/DCS Software by doxygen1.3-rc3